"Viva Magenta" Is Pantone's Color of the Year 2023

Pantone has announced its Color of the Year for 2023 -- "Viva Magenta." Officially named "Viva Magenta Pantone 18-1750," the color symbolizes strength and optimism as countries continue to open up after three years of the pandemic and people are longing for positivity with the ongoing events happening in the world. Stéphanie Frappart Will Be the First Female Referee at a Men's World Cup Game

Stéphanie Frappart is making history this year at the 2022 FIFA World Cup in Qatar as the first-ever female referee at a men's World Cup game.Hailing from France, the 38-year-old is set to lead an all-female officiating team for the Costa Rica v. Germany match in Group E, which is scheduled to take place at 2 p.m. EST on December 1. Brittney Griner Facing Homophobia and 16-Hour Work Days in Russian Prison

On February 17, WNBA star Brittney Griner was arrested at Moscow's Sheremetyevo International Airport after less than one gram of cannabis oil was found in her luggage. A new report revealed that the prison where Griner resides is severely inhumane.According to CNN, Griner will remain at the IK-2 penal colony after losing her appeal.
